Why there is lightning
Frequent speeding is still one of the main causes of traffic accidents. The police are therefore appealing to drivers to adhere to the speed limits. Especially where the radar boxes are installed, these are often accident-prone areas where increased attention is required. New radar devices use modern laser measurement, which delivers precise values.
In addition, the police in Vienna have a mobile concept, which allows the speed cameras to constantly change locations. This measure ensures that new, risky areas are continually checked. Lower measurement tolerances must also be taken into account: at speed limits below 100 km/h the tolerance is 3 km/h, while at higher speeds it is 3%, which makes the measurements more effective.
